Eight patients were killed and five remain critical after a massive fire broke out late Sunday night in the ICU of the Trauma Centre at Sawai Mansingh (SMS) Hospital in Jaipur. In response, the Rajasthan government has ordered a probe into the incident, while relatives of the deceased patients have alleged negligence and a lack of firefighting equipment.

The fire reportedly started around 11.20 p.m. in the storeroom of the Neuro ICU ward, where paper, ICU equipment, and blood sampler tubes were stored.

According to an IANS report, a short circuit is suspected to be the cause, according to the Trauma Centre's nodal officer and senior doctor.
